As AI-driven coding tools proliferate, their rapid adoption poses significant risks for engineering teams. An emerging solution—the AI slop registry—addresses the challenge of quickly propagating errors by enabling teams to catalog and manage mistakes efficiently. Understanding the need for such registries is crucial for organizations aiming to maintain code quality while harnessing AI's potential.

AI coding tools leverage machine learning algorithms to assist engineers in writing code more efficiently. These tools can automate mundane tasks, suggest code snippets, and even generate entire functions. However, without proper oversight, they can also amplify coding mistakes, leading to widespread issues across a codebase. An AI slop registry serves as a centralized repository where teams can record coding errors, misused AI suggestions, and other technical pitfalls. By tracking these mistakes, teams can identify patterns, rectify them, and refine their coding practices.
